British Airways launches new route from Heathrow

British Airways has added a service from Heathrow to Istanbul Sabiha Gökçen airport, on the Anatolian side of the city.

The new route will operate four times a week on Mondays, Thursdays, Fridays and Sundays on a mix of A320 and A321 aircraft.

The airport is named after the world’s first female fighter pilot and, to mark the occasion, BA opted for all-female flight crew, with Captain Jessica Telford and First Officer Kerry Bennett operating the inaugural flight on 1 June.

Return fares start from £368 in Club Europe and £130 in Euro Traveller.
